What verbs can be used to collocate with “ interest or curiosity “ , such as “ arouse the interest “ I wonder if it sounds natural to put “ spark / stimulate/ arouse “ together with “ interest / curiosity “ ? For example ; A good teacher should know how to arouse / stimulate / spark students’ interest in learning . That story sparked his curiosity about this little house . What she said stimulated my interest in learning to play chess . Do they sound natural in these examples ? Are there any other verbs that can be used to collocate with “ interest or curiosity “ ? It seems OK to me. As far as other verbs go, you can "pique" or even "feed" interests and curiosity. You can also "satisfy" your curiosity. There are probably lots of other verbs too.

You could also use awake, fire up, incite, inspire, kindle, motivate, perk, pique, provoke, trigger, vitalize, whet, work up. However, some of these words may be not so commonly used, or some may work slightly better than another word depending on the context. But, all the example words I said should generally work IF we look at your example sentences. Of course these are just a few words, there is a lot more you could use, but again it ultimately depends on the context to make it the most appropriate and suitable. Hope this helps.
